ISLAMABAD: On Nov 1, Energy Minister Hammad Azhar stated that the government was working to all possible extents to avert the impending gas crisis in the country. Govt had arranged 11 LNG cargoes for November and two of the LNG trading companies have unofficially notified the authorities about the non-provision of two LNG cargoes for this month, he asserted while talking to a news channel.
